Vacuum-Hoist Lifter

Anver Corporation
Hudson, Mass.

The Anver VB is a fully integrated vacuum-hoist lifter that can be equipped with custom pad attachments to handle three cement blocks at once, or various types of patio blocks and pavers. The Vacuum-Hoist Lifter can be equipped with an extruded aluminum or steel frame and custom vacuum pad attachments to match specific load requirements. Providing instant attach-and-release from the top surfaces, vacuum holding eliminates the damage that can be caused by lifting with tongs and grabs. It is offered with capacities of up to 2,000 pounds and is powered by a remote pump that can be located up to 150 feet away from the vacuum lifting head.

Tuff Tubby

Muskingum Equipment Outfitters
Marietta, Ohio

Muskingum Equipment Outfitters’ mortar/concrete tub, the Tuff Tubby, holds 10 cubic feet and is made of a durable, lightweight virgin polyetholene. The material is light in color to help repel heat, allowing the tub to stay cooler and requiring less tempering of material. The Tuff Tubby has a non-stick surface and rounded corners for easy clean up. The Tuff Tubby works on conventional and hydraulic scaffolding. Optional eight-inch wheels make for easy mobility on scaffolding and inside buildings.
